课程大纲
学习路线规划
技术篇
行业资讯
pmp
软考
java中的comparator函数接口用于比较两个对象。它定义了compare()方法,并返回比较结果的整数值:正数表示大于,负数表示小于,零表示相等。使用comparator对list中的元素进行排序, ...详情>>
具有单一抽象方法的函数接口具有以下优点:提高代码的可读性,明确指定接口参数和返回值的类型。可以轻松地将可重用的代码片段传递给其他方法,以提高代码的可重用性。支持 lambd ...详情>>
函数接口在那里 java 主要场景包括:1. 事件处理,如使用 actionlistener 响应事件;2. 数据处理,利用 stream api 和 map() 3.函数转换数据流;. 排序,使用 comparator 定义排序规则;4 ...详情>>
函数接口在 java 中指只有一个抽象接口,主要用于 lambda 引用表达式和方法。它们被广泛使用 java 8 的 stream api、在事件处理和并行编程中。例如,stream api 中的 filter() ...详情>>
常见错误和陷阱:使用非函数接口类型的参数类型,违反函数接口规则(只有一种抽象方法),签名捕获最终局部变量非线程安全 Java 函数接口的常见错误和陷阱 函数接口是 Java 强大的工 ...详情>>
函数接口只包含一种抽象方法,允许将实现该方法传输为参数,实现函数与数据的分离,并通过以下方式简化代码:1. 使用 lambda 表达式将方法表示为匿名函数. 使用方法引用现有方法;3. ...详情>>
通过将行为参数转化为函数,简化流式处理,提高测试可读性,创建定制行为,增强代码组织,有效提高 java 代码可读性。实际上,它可以用来验证字符串的有效性,使代码更容易阅读和维护。 ...详情>>
java 函数接口在并发编程中起着至关重要的作用,因为:线程安全:函数接口只能包含一种抽象的方法,无论在哪个线程中调用,其行为都是一致的。简洁:使用函数式接口比创建匿名内部类更 ...详情>>
如何在Java中实现生产者-消费者模式的高效版本?
什么是Java中的ThreadPoolExecutor,它的工作原理是什么?
如何在Java中使用CountDownLatch实现线程同步?
解释Java中的Fork/Join框架的使用场景
如何在Java中实现线程安全的单例模式(Bill Pugh Singleton)?
如何在Java中实现深拷贝(Deep Copy)?
2024-10-31
2024-10-06
2024-09-13
2024-08-01
2025-01-02